The Gainsborough is a stunning four-bedroom penthouse located in 9 Millbank, a Grade ii-listed 1920s building along the River Thames. This exceptional home combines meticulously preserved original period features with contemporary design and modern amenities.
Spanning the sixth and seventh floors, the penthouse retains its original plasterwork and wooden paneling. The expansive living and dining area occupies most of the sixth floor, where large windows offer breathtaking views of the Thames and flood the space with natural light. The kitchen features high-end Gaggenau appliances and sleek cabinetry that contrast with the original wood paneling, and includes a spacious dining area.
The master bedroom boasts beautiful paneling and intricate cornicing, along with a walk-in wardrobe and a large marble-finished ensuite bathroom. Three additional ensuite bedrooms are exquisitely designed, with one guest bedroom also featuring a walk-in wardrobe. This floor is completed by a utility room.
A long terrace made from Portland stone, adorned with neoclassical columns, borders the main reception room. This striking space offers uninterrupted views of the river and the Houses of Parliament, and at one end, a historic sculpture by Charles Sargeant Jagger titled 'Chemistry' pays homage to the building’s history.
The building boasts exceptional amenities, including a pool, spa, fully equipped gym, cinema room, and full concierge service. It is centered around a landscaped courtyard, providing a tranquil oasis in the heart of the city.
